Bruce, and others, IMHO any EV built by a major manufacturer; but, limited to sales in California, is a compliance car. Real EV are available nation-wide and are worthy of my general comment. I am not living in California (I lived there in 1970 & 71.) I buy my cars near home (in Florida), and I am Jealous of those of you who can purchase or lease an EV compliance vehicle because I can't... I would urge all states to adopt the laws requiring a minimum percentage of zero emissions vehicles, (similar to California.).
